VINTON COUNTY, Ohio — Murder charges have been filed against a Franklin County man who officials say was involved in a homicide.
According to authorities, dispatchers received a 9-1-1 call during the early morning hours of Friday regarding a shooting in the New Plymouth area of Vinton County. Reports say deputies arrived on the scene and found a man with several gunshot wounds to his head and torso. The victim was transported to Holzer Medical Center in Jackson, where he was later pronounced dead.
Investigators say the suspect, later identified as Sammy Vongsouthy, fled the scene. His vehicle, deputies say, was found at a residence in McArthur. Deputies say that the suspect was also injured during a struggle over the gun during the incident.
The Guardian could not independently verify the exact circumstances that led up to the shooting.
The Franklin County Sheriff’s Office located Vongsouthy and placed him into custody. Jim Payne, the prosecutor for Vinton County, said that the man was taken to the hospital to be treated for injuries he got during the incident. Upon released from the hospital he was transported to the Southeastern Ohio Regional Jail.
The Vinton County Sheriff’s Office has not released the name of the victim.
No further details were released at the time of this publication.
